Sales jobs in Tulsa on your radar? Consider this: about a dozen international oil and gas companies have headquarters here. Manufacturing is huge, too-accounting for 60% of the city's exports. Great city planning has meant incredible growth: a few years back, Forbes rated Tulsa second in the nation for income growth, and one of the best cities to do business with. Along with a low cost of doing business, Tulsa is thriving. Other sectors to seek out: media, finance, high-tech, telcom, and aerospace. Small and medium-sized businesses are dominant, with 30 companies employing more than 1,000 people locally, and small businesses comprising about 80% of Tulsa's companies.
